The Goethe Certificate: A Gateway to German Language Proficiency
The Goethe Certificate, likewise called the Goethe-Zertifikat, is a globally recognized qualification that assesses and accredits efficiency in the German language. Administered by the Goethe-Institut, the world's largest German cultural company, these certificates are developed to offer a standardized measure of German language abilities for different levels, from beginners to advanced speakers. What is the Goethe Certificate?
The Goethe Certificate is a series of language efficiency tests that align with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). The CEFR is a framework used to explain language ability on a six-point scale, varying from A1 (beginner) to C2 (efficiency). The Goethe Certificate is recognized by instructional institutions, companies, and federal governments worldwide, making it a valuable possession for anybody seeking to demonstrate their German language skills.
Levels of the Goethe Certificate
The Goethe Certificate is divided into numerous levels, each corresponding to a particular CEFR level:

Goethe-Zertifikat A1: Start Deutsch 1
Description: This certificate is developed for beginners and validates that the holder can communicate in easy and regular jobs needing a basic and direct exchange of info.Abilities: Understanding and utilizing familiar daily expressions, basic phrases, and presenting oneself and others.

Goethe-Zertifikat B1
Description: This certificate confirms that the holder can comprehend the main points of clear standard input on familiar matters routinely encountered in work, school, leisure, etc.Skills: Dealing with many circumstances most likely to arise while taking a trip in a German-speaking area, and producing easy linked text on subjects that recognize or of individual interest.
Goethe-Zertifikat B2
Description: This level confirms that the holder can understand the main concepts of intricate text on both concrete and abstract subjects, consisting of technical conversations in his/her field of specialization.Abilities: Interacting with a degree of fluency and spontaneity that makes routine interaction with native speakers quite possible without strain for either party, and producing clear, detailed text on a large range of topics.
Goethe-Zertifikat C1
Description: This certificate confirms that the holder can understand a wide range of demanding, longer texts and acknowledge implicit significance.Skills: Expressing him/herself fluently and spontaneously without much apparent looking for expressions, and using language flexibly and efficiently for social, academic, and expert purposes.
Goethe-Zertifikat C2: Großes Deutsches Sprachdiplom

The Goethe Certificate examinations are created to evaluate all 4 language skills: reading, writing, listening, and speaking. Each level has a specific format and duration, however typically, the tests include:
